Anna Strong 1767–1846 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 1767

Birth Location: Haddam, Middlesex, Connecticut

Death Date: 7 Aug 1846

Death Location: Genesee County, Michigan

Father: Deacon Jr.

Mother: Hope Smith

Spouse(s): Eli Brainerd

Children(s): Alfred Brainerd

In 1767, Anna Strong entered the world in Haddam, Middlesex, Connecticut, born to Deacon Josiah Strong Jr And Hope Smith. Anna Strong married Eli Brainerd, and had children including Alfred Eli Brainerd. Anna Strong passed away in 1846 in Genesee County, Michigan.
